liberalizer
English
Alternative forms
- liberaliser
Etymology
liberalize + -er
Noun
liberalizer (plural liberalizers)
- One who, or that which, liberalizes.
- 2007 February 20, Eric Sylvers, “Italy Won’t Block Spanish Bid for a Stake in Telecom Italia”, in New York Times:
- Mr. Prodi, a former president of the European Commission, has pushed through measures to liberalize the Italian economy and has promoted himself as a pro-European liberalizer.
